Why Tavernier RVs Take a Beating

Tavernier sits at the gateway to the Upper Keys — and its position between Florida Bay and the Atlantic means RV owners face a double-sided assault. Salt spray from both directions settles on fiberglass panels, roof caps, and slide-out edges. Add the intense South Florida sun that bakes that salt brine into the surface between washes, and the result is accelerating oxidation and dullness.

According to the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ency, coastal UV intensity in the Florida Keys is consistently among the highest in the nation year-round — a significant factor in why vehicle paint and gel coat degrade faster here than inland. Many Tavernier RV owners notice chalking within 12–18 months of skipping professional maintenance — a process that’s largely reversible with proper detailing, but becomes increasingly difficult the longer it goes.

The solution isn’t just washing more often — it’s washing correctly, with the right tools and water chemistry. That’s where LeoServe comes in.

Why Deionized Water Changes Everything for Keys RVs

Most RV owners have experienced the frustration of a “clean” wash that leaves white water marks all over the exterior — especially in Tavernier, where the water supply carries measurable mineral content. Every droplet of standard tap or garden-hose water contains dissolved calcium, magnesium, and silica. When it dries in the Florida Keys sun, those minerals stay behind, bonding to the fiberglass surface over time.

Standard rinses don’t solve this — they just redistribute it. And towel drying spreads the residue around rather than removing it. That’s why our process uses deionized water exclusively for the final rinse. DI water has had all dissolved ions removed, so when it evaporates, the surface is left perfectly clean — exactly the way it should be after a professional detail.

This matters especially for RVs that spend extended time parked in Tavernier between trips. A DI-water rinse means no mineral buildup accumulating across weeks of Florida sun. Your finish looks cleaner, lasts longer, and is better prepared for protective coating.

Why is deionized water better than a fresh water rinse?

Regular tap or hose water contains dissolved minerals — calcium, magnesium, silica. When it dries on your RV’s surface in the Florida Keys heat, those minerals bond to the gel coat and leave water spots.

Deionized (DI) water has had all minerals removed, so it dries completely clean with zero residue. We use DI water exclusively for our final rinse.
